Fracture process zone in concrete tension specimen
Experiments were carried out with X-rays using contrast medium and three-dimensional (3D) Acoustic Emission (AE) techniques to investigate the behaviour of the fracture process zone in concrete. The results show that, as the loading increases, a zone consisting of numerous microcracks accompanied by AE events develops ahead of the notch tip in the concrete compact tension specimen. The energy of each individual AE event was calculated and plotted on the (3D) map. The results obtained by the two methods were compared and related to provide a clear view of the fracture process zone of concrete.
